      What is the definition of Coronary Heart Disease?

      Coronary heart disease is a narrowing of the blood vessels that supply blood and oxygen to the heart. Coronary heart disease (CHD) is also called coronary artery disease.

      What are the symptoms of coronary heart disease?    

      The most common symptom of coronary heart disease (CHD) is chest pain called angina. This can feel like pressure, tightness, or squeezing in the chest. Angina can happen during or after exercise or with intense emotions like anger or grief. The pain usually goes away after resting or taking a medication called nitroglycerin.  

      Other CHD symptoms include: 

      • Shortness of breath 
      • Tiredness 
      • Weakness 
      • Dizziness 
      • Fatigue 
      • Feeling lightheaded 

      In serious cases, CHD can lead to a heart attack. A heart attack can feel like severe chest pain that doesn’t go away and may spread to the arms, neck, or back. Some people may feel sick to their stomach, break out in a sweat, or feel like their heart is thumping, racing, or fluttering. If symptoms of a heart attack are present, call 911 or visit the Emergency Room immediately. 

      How is coronary heart disease treated? 

      Treatment for CHD includes lifestyle changes, medications, and sometimes surgery. Lifestyle changes involve eating healthier, staying active, quitting smoking, and managing stress. These changes improve heart health and prevent the disease from getting worse. Doctors may prescribe medicines to lower cholesterol, control blood pressure, or prevent blood clots. In some cases, a doctor may recommend a procedure like angioplasty, where a balloon is used to open blocked arteries, or bypass surgery, where a new path for blood flow is created. Regular check-ups with a doctor and sticking to the treatment plan are important for managing CHD. 

      Which doctors treat coronary heart disease? 

      Cardiologists are the main doctors who treat CHD. They specialize in diagnosing, treating, and preventing diseases of the heart and blood vessels (e.g., arteries, capillaries, veins, etc.) If surgery is needed, a heart surgeon, called a cardiothoracic surgeon, may perform procedures like heart bypass surgery, valve repairs or replacements, and heart transplants. Primary care doctors may also help by managing overall health and making sure the disease doesn’t get worse. Other healthcare professionals, like dietitians and physical therapists, may help with nutrition and exercise.  

      What is the difference between coronary artery disease and coronary heart disease?   

      The terms coronary artery disease (CAD) and coronary heart disease (CHD) are often used interchangeably, but CAD can lead to CHD. CAD happens when the arteries that bring blood to the heart get narrowed or blocked by a buildup of plaque. This plaque is made up of fat, cholesterol, and other substances. When these blockages cause symptoms like chest pain, the condition is called CHD. 

      What is the life expectancy of someone with coronary heart disease? 

      Life expectancy for someone with CHD depends on several factors, including age, overall health, and how well they manage the disease. People who follow their doctor’s advice and make lifestyle changes – like watching their nutrition, managing stress, and quitting smoking – can live many years with CHD. Medicines that lower cholesterol and control blood pressure can also help improve life expectancy. Some people may need surgery to improve blood flow to the heart. Regular doctor visits are important to monitor the disease and catch problems early.
